πŸ“œ Historical events on this date

1865
US President Abraham Lincoln is shot by John Wilkes Booth at Ford's Theater in Washington.

1903
Dr Harry Plotz discovers vaccine against typhoid (NYC).

1912
RMS Titanic hits an iceberg at 11.40pm off Newfoundland.

1935
Black Sunday: Severe sandstorm ravages the US Midwest, creating the "Dust Bowl".

1981
1st Space Shuttle, Columbia 1, returns to Earth.

2003
The Human Genome Project is completed with 99% of the human genome sequenced to an accuracy of 99.99%.
